about summary refs log tree commit diff
path: root/pkgs/applications/science/misc
diff options
context:
space:
mode:
authorDmitry Kalinkin <dmitry.kalinkin@gmail.com>2016-04-25 17:38:19 -0400
committerDmitry Kalinkin <dmitry.kalinkin@gmail.com>2016-04-25 17:38:19 -0400
commit088601cb51c5c3126f7051aa54baee2a162231d2 (patch)
tree806cf609aa27488b445b7d79acdfe1b59831da47 /pkgs/applications/science/misc
parent2dbfe512dbad6c9040f5d8104eea1ec0b3cce573 (diff)
downloadnixlib-088601cb51c5c3126f7051aa54baee2a162231d2.tar
nixlib-088601cb51c5c3126f7051aa54baee2a162231d2.tar.gz
nixlib-088601cb51c5c3126f7051aa54baee2a162231d2.tar.bz2
nixlib-088601cb51c5c3126f7051aa54baee2a162231d2.tar.lz
nixlib-088601cb51c5c3126f7051aa54baee2a162231d2.tar.xz
nixlib-088601cb51c5c3126f7051aa54baee2a162231d2.tar.zst
nixlib-088601cb51c5c3126f7051aa54baee2a162231d2.zip
root: fix chrooted build, workaround 491f7f017c4dd (cmake: set LIBDIR and INCLUDEDIR for multiple outputs)
Diffstat (limited to 'pkgs/applications/science/misc')
-rw-r--r--pkgs/applications/science/misc/root/default.nix6
1 files changed, 6 insertions, 0 deletions
diff --git a/pkgs/applications/science/misc/root/default.nix b/pkgs/applications/science/misc/root/default.nix
index 583ba397487c..94572301dd29 100644
--- a/pkgs/applications/science/misc/root/default.nix
+++ b/pkgs/applications/science/misc/root/default.nix
@@ -12,8 +12,14 @@ stdenv.mkDerivation rec {
 
   buildInputs = [ cmake pkgconfig python libX11 libXpm libXft libXext zlib lzma ];
 
+  preConfigure = ''
+    patchShebangs build/unix/
+  '';
+
   cmakeFlags = [
     "-Drpath=ON"
+    "-DCMAKE_INSTALL_LIBDIR=lib"
+    "-DCMAKE_INSTALL_INCLUDEDIR=include"
   ]
   ++ stdenv.lib.optional (stdenv.cc.libc != null) "-DC_INCLUDE_DIRS=${stdenv.cc.libc}/include";